   32 /*
   33  * Architecture specific syscalls (X86)
   34  */
   35 #ifndef _MACHINE_SYSARCH_H_
   36 #define _MACHINE_SYSARCH_H_
   37 
   38 #include <sys/cdefs.h>
   39 
   40 #define I386_GET_LDT    0
   41 #define I386_SET_LDT    1
   42 #define LDT_AUTO_ALLOC  0xffffffff
   43                                 /* I386_IOPL */
   44 #define I386_GET_IOPERM 3
   45 #define I386_SET_IOPERM 4
   46                                 /* xxxxx */
   47 #define I386_VM86               6       /* XXX Not implementable on amd64 */
   48 #define I386_GET_FSBASE         7
   49 #define I386_SET_FSBASE         8
   50 #define I386_GET_GSBASE         9
   51 #define I386_SET_GSBASE         10
   52 #define I386_GET_XFPUSTATE      11
   53 
   54 /* Leave space for 0-127 for to avoid translating syscalls */
   55 #define AMD64_GET_FSBASE        128
   56 #define AMD64_SET_FSBASE        129
   57 #define AMD64_GET_GSBASE        130
   58 #define AMD64_SET_GSBASE        131
   59 #define AMD64_GET_XFPUSTATE     132
   60 
   61 struct i386_ioperm_args {
   62         unsigned int start;
   63         unsigned int length;
   64         int     enable;
   65 };
   66 
   67 #ifdef __i386__
   68 struct i386_ldt_args {
   69         unsigned int start;
   70         union descriptor *descs;
   71         unsigned int num;
   72 };
   73 
   74 struct i386_vm86_args {
   75         int     sub_op;                 /* sub-operation to perform */
   76         char    *sub_args;              /* args */
   77 };
   78 
   79 struct i386_get_xfpustate {
   80         void *addr;
   81         int len;
   82 };
   83 #else
   84 struct i386_ldt_args {
   85         unsigned int start;
   86         struct user_segment_descriptor *descs __packed;
   87         unsigned int num;
   88 };
   89 
   90 struct i386_get_xfpustate {
   91         unsigned int addr;
   92         int len;
   93 };
   94 
   95 struct amd64_get_xfpustate {
   96         void *addr;
   97         int len;
   98 };
   99 #endif
  100 
  101 #ifndef _KERNEL
  102 union descriptor;
  103 struct dbreg;
  104 
  105 __BEGIN_DECLS
  106 int i386_get_ldt(int, union descriptor *, int);
  107 int i386_set_ldt(int, union descriptor *, int);
  108 int i386_get_ioperm(unsigned int, unsigned int *, int *);
  109 int i386_set_ioperm(unsigned int, unsigned int, int);
  110 int i386_vm86(int, void *);
  111 int i386_get_fsbase(void **);
  112 int i386_get_gsbase(void **);
  113 int i386_set_fsbase(void *);
  114 int i386_set_gsbase(void *);
  115 int i386_set_watch(int, unsigned int, int, int, struct dbreg *);
  116 int i386_clr_watch(int, struct dbreg *);
  117 int amd64_get_fsbase(void **);
  118 int amd64_get_gsbase(void **);
  119 int amd64_set_fsbase(void *);
  120 int amd64_set_gsbase(void *);
  121 int sysarch(int, void *);
  122 __END_DECLS
  123 #else
  124 struct thread;
  125 union descriptor;
  126 
  127 int i386_get_ldt(struct thread *, struct i386_ldt_args *);
  128 int i386_set_ldt(struct thread *, struct i386_ldt_args *, union descriptor *);
  129 int i386_get_ioperm(struct thread *, struct i386_ioperm_args *);
  130 int i386_set_ioperm(struct thread *, struct i386_ioperm_args *);
  131 int amd64_get_ldt(struct thread *, struct i386_ldt_args *);
  132 int amd64_set_ldt(struct thread *, struct i386_ldt_args *,
  133     struct user_segment_descriptor *);
  134 int amd64_get_ioperm(struct thread *, struct i386_ioperm_args *);
  135 int amd64_set_ioperm(struct thread *, struct i386_ioperm_args *);
  136 #endif
  137 
  138 #endif /* !_MACHINE_SYSARCH_H_ */
